Airport Lounge Access is coming soon and is not currently available through the Reap API.

How does a cardholder get into the lounge?
Clients must generate the QR code using the provided raw QR payload and render it in their app. The QR code or barcode is then scanned at the lounge reception.

Which lounges can cardholders visit?
Passes admit cardholders to airport lounges in the Priority Pass network. Your Reap team shares the lounge directory and plan coverage during onboarding.

What plans are available?
One plan is available today. LOUNGE_PP_1PA is a single use pass in the form of QR code that covers one lounge visit and stays valid for 365 days from issuance.

Where can the lounge pass be used?
The lounge pass can only be used at participating lounges within the Priority Pass network. The name on the pass must match the boarding pass name exactly for access.

Can I create a lounge pass for someone else?
Yes. A lounge pass can be created for another traveller. The name provided when creating the pass must exactly match the name shown on the boarding pass.

How is lounge pass redemption controlled?
The prepaid pool is the cap. Every purchase passes an explicit approval before stock is loaded, every issuance draws the pool down by exactly one, counters never go negative and a failed creation never consumes stock.

What happens when a pass is used?
The lounge records the visit and the pass turns redeemed. A redeemed pass is complete, so issue a new pass from your inventory when the cardholder needs another visit.

What happens to passes when a card is blocked, frozen, replaced or deleted?
Block and freeze disable the passes on that card. Unfreezing restores the passes when the cardholder or client unfreezes the card, while unblocking a blocked card requires Reap support. Delete and replace expire the passes permanently. Only the target card is affected, and nothing changes if the card operation fails. The lifecycle page maps every transition.

How current is visit data?
Reap retrieves the lounge network report once a day and updates pass usage and visit records from it.

How do we get access?
Airport Lounge Access is switched on per business and requests made before enablement are rejected. Ask your Reap contact to enable the capability during onboarding.

Is lounge access the only benefit this flow supports?
The flow is built around a general reward model, with a reward type and a plan on every request. Airport lounge access is the first benefit available through it.
